The OpportunityYou will play a foundational role in architecting and building the data systems and analytics capabilities that power multiple B2B products. Your work will directly shape how data is ingested, validated, transformed, and consumed across our B2B product portfolio, ensuring it is reliable, scalable, and decision-ready for our customers. In this role, you'll collaborate closely with a small, entrepreneurial team of Engineers, Product Managers, and Data Scientists to turn raw data into real-world impact.
Please note, we are only considering candidates who are eligible to work in Canada and can work in a Hybrid model at our Oakville or Montreal location.WHAT DOES THE DAY-TO-DAY LOOK LIKE- Architect for Scale: You'll define the blueprints for high-scale data systems where quality and latency are the primary constraints.
- Build the Backbone: You will engineer robust ETL/ELT pipelines leveraging modern distributed compute frameworks such as Apache Beam and Snowpark.
- Orchestrate Complex Workflows: Youwill design, monitor, and optimize sophisticated workflows using tools like Apache Airflow, Google Workflows and Snowflake Tasks.
- Optimize Global-Scale Storage: You will design and fine-tune high-performance cloud storage solutions across BigQuery, Snowflake, PostgreSQL and GCS, optimizing for cost, performance, and reliability.
- Own Data Quality & Rigor: You will implement robust data validation frameworks, write unit/integration tests for data pipelines, establish CI/CD, and set up proactive monitoring for data integrity and system health.
- Technical Leadership: You will drive technical design discussions, influence core data architecture choices, and mentor team members on data engineering best practices
WE ARE HOPING YOU HAVE- EducationBachelor's or Master's degree in Computer Engineering, Software Engineering, Computer Science, or an equivalent technical field.
- Experience & Ownership5+ years of professional experience in Data Engineering with demonstrated ownership of production data systems at scale.
- Data MasteryDeep understanding of ETL/ELT patterns, data modeling, partitioning strategies, idempotent pipeline design, and cost-aware storage design and compute optimization.
- Cloud ExpertiseProven ability to deploy and manage production data workloads in the cloud (GCP preferred).
- Coding FundamentalsAdvanced proficiency in Python and SQL. Experience writing clean, modular, and maintainable code optimized for heavy data processing.
- Engineering RigorStrong commitment to automated pipeline testing, continuous integration, comprehensive documentation, and proactive system observability.
NICE TO HAVE- Experience working with high-volume geospatial, weather, or time-series datasets.
- Familiarity with containerized environments (Docker, Kubernetes) and managing data workloads on cloud compute (e.g., Cloud Run, GKE).
- Exposure to infrastructure-as-code principles (e.g., Terraform)
DON'T MEET ALL THE REQUIREMENTS? DON'T WORRY...Not all applicants will have skills that match a job description exactly. Pelmorex values and welcomes diverse experiences. While having "desired" qualifications makes for a strong candidate, we encourage applicants with alternative experiences to also apply. If your career is just starting or hasn't followed a traditional path, don't let that stop you from considering Pelmorex. We are always looking for people who will be a
culture add (yup, that's right, we don't subscribe to culture fit, we want you to add to what we think is an amazing culture and work environment
INTERESTED? IT GETS BETTER....- Course Reimbursement Program We want you to keep learning, so we can too
- Open and transparent communication, including All Hands Meetings with our CEO
- Pelmorex Learning Academy π«
- Your mental health is important to us! We partner with Inkblot for virtual counseling sessions
- Frequent employee pulse surveys π we value your feedback so we can continue to make Pelmorex a great place to work!
- Free online doctor visits with Maple Online Healthcare
- While we encourage 1:1 conversations, we recognize that not everyone is comfortable with speaking up π£ We have an anonymous reporting platform to ensure everyone's voice is heard
OUR PROMISE TO YOU...We're highly focused on doing the right thing.
We'll discuss issues and timelines professionally, so you have the time you need to do the best work you can
You will see the result of your work pushed out to real users quickly
We're a team that enjoys learning new technologies and we're open to trying new things
We'll try our best not to bog you down with boring meetings